In 1837, William Fairchild entered the world in New York, born to Abram Fairchild And Fanny Mariah Jones Fairchild. In 1855, William Fairchild resided in Lexington, New York, USA. William Fairchild married Margarett Elizabeth Fairchilds, and had children including Abram Fairchilds, Amasa Fairchild, Sherwood J Fairchilds, Steven Fairchild. William Fairchild passed away in 1898 in Chelsea, Kennebec County, Maine, United States of America.
